What the work is worth. Lasers, semiconductors, MRI, and nuclear medicine came out of physics that had no application when discovered. Physicists create the future by understanding the present.

An ordinary day. Develop theories and run experiments on matter, energy, and force; build instruments; compute; publish; and push the boundary of what is known.

The path in. Doctorate for research; bachelor's and master's for applied and government roles.

Physicist and the Fallon County economy

Fallon County is mining and energy-typed in the USDA ERS 2025 typology, a nonmetro county. Its labor market is the Baker, MT commuting zone (2 counties). By local economy, physicist ranks #38 of forty for this county.
